Contenu | Rechercher | Menus

Annonce

Si vous avez des soucis pour rester connecté, déconnectez-vous puis reconnectez-vous depuis ce lien en cochant la case
Me connecter automatiquement lors de mes prochaines visites.

À propos de l'équipe du forum.

#1 Le 29/10/2005, à 17:39

ogattaz

comment se tirer une balle dans le pied sans le vouloir !

Bonjour,

Je viens de relire la page de documentation [[applications:sudo]] dans laquelle l'auteur explique le "pourqoi du comment" c'est pas bien de mettre une mot de passe au compte root.

Si je suis d'accord à 99%, il vient de m'arriver une bricole qui m'a conduit à reinstaller mon serveur ubuntu hmm.

Petite explication : je configure "dnsmasq" pour utiliser un fichier "/etc/hosts.local" et je nettoie "/etc/hosts" des lignes que j'avais pu ajouter.

Je lance la commande "sudo vi /etc/hosts" je fais mes modifications et je les ponctue par un ":wq" .

Ayant enregistré un fichier "/etc/host" invalide (cf première ligne erronée ) et fermer l'éditeur ( !...) toute sollitation à sudo se conclue par un message "unable to lookup xxxxxxxx via gethostbyname()"

Je dois dire qu'a ce moment là, un mot de passe sur le compte root m'aurait bien arrangé roll....

Qu'en pensez-vous ? Avais-je une alternative à la réinstallation ?

Hors ligne

#2 Le 29/10/2005, à 17:55

cep_

Re : comment se tirer une balle dans le pied sans le vouloir !

redémarrer en recovery (menu grub), tu aurais été root et tu aurais fait tes modifications.